Which of the following is an equation that has a slope of 5 and passes through the point (4, 8)?

y = mx + b
slope(m) = 5
(4,8)...x = 4 and y = 8
now we sub, we r looking for b, the y intercept
8 = 5(4) + b
8 = 20 + b
8 - 20 = b
-12 = b

equation is : y = 5x - 12...but we need it in standard form...
y = 5x - 12...subtract 5x from both sides
-5x + y = -12 ...multiply by -1 to make x positive
5x - y = 12 <== standard form
